类别 : 数据库技术
Mysql查询字段拼接指定字符
SELECT CONCAT(',',`id`,',') sid,id FROM `ymwl_todo`
MySQL 建表报错 Specified key was too long; max key length is 1000 bytes
在MySQL启动配置文件my.ini中添加或修改:default-storage-engine=INNODB没有修改权限的情况下可以指定创建表为InnoDBENGINE=InnoDB DEFAULT ...
:Expression #1 of ORDER BY clause is not in GROUP BY clause and contains nonaggregated column
解决方法就是Sql order by 和 group BY一起使用时需要注意,.ORDER BY 排序字段必须包含在聚合函数或 GROUP BY 子句中其中聚合函数是:avg count max mi...
pdo执行数据库文件案例
$dbms = "mysql"; // 数据库的类型$user = "root"; ...
MYSQL大文件数据导入方法
1、进入mysqlmysql -u root -proot2、创建数据库(如果已经有数据库忽略此步骤)CREATE DATABASE 数据库名;3、选择数据库use 数据库名;4、设置参数set sq...
MYSQL直接替换字段内容写法
#加条件的替换方式UPDATE wp_options SET option_value = replace( option_value, '被替换的字符串', '替换后的字符串...
Mysql中的COUNT 与or null的运用
count(*):统计所有数据的行数(含有NULL的也计算在内)count(1):功能和count(*)一样,输出结果也一样,性能也没差别。聚集函数关于NULL值的处理:除了count(*)之外的其他...
使用left join代替not in
有这样的需求:查找在A表中存在,而在B表中不存在的数据,首先我们想到的应该是使用not in来查询。构建的sql是这样的:select * from a where a.username not in...
Mysql利用DELETE...JOIN删除重复的数据只保留一条
简单利用DELETE...JOIN删除重复的数据只保留一条